“…For example, the bulk water content of melanoma is in the region of 80-85%, compared to 70-72% in normal skin [10]. Temperature dependent variation of THz dielectric parameters in biological tissues has been reported by several authors [11][12][13]. The reported data are typically limited to frequencies of less than 1.2 to 1.5 THz.…”
